About the Role:
Job Title: Project Manager
Key Responsibilities:
- Validation of migration plan and post migration & Results Signed Off
- Project Baseline Established (Scope, Schedule, Estimate, Requirements)
- Technical Specification Document approval
- Solution Design approval
- Working with leadership, determine the objectives and measures upon which the implementation will be evaluated at its completion.
- Test Strategy approval
- Manage the progress of the implementation and adjust as necessary to ensure the successful completion of the implementation.
- Develop a schedule for migration completion; review the implementation schedule with leadership and all other team members who will be affected by the implementation activities; revise the schedule as required.
- Effectively communicate with stakeholders and leadership at each stage of implementation and provide on-going support.
- Create detailed work plans which identify and sequence the activities and deliverables needed to successfully complete cutover/migration/upgrade/implementations.
- Utilize Project management tools and system to monitor/track status of project, report the progress to leadership and escalate when needed to unblock critical deliverables.
- Implementation and updating documents, operating procedure.
- Good understanding of Data Center Operations, Network devices, Migration, Infrastructure Operations life cycle, ITSM process in telecom domain.
- Serve as the project manager, technical, and planning liaison with all Datacenter, ISP, Network, Firewall and Infrastructure, and business throughout the life cycles of network device migration project.
- Go/No Go Decision – Ready for Production
- If needed, Data analysis of all the collected information from various internal tools by working with system/business analyst and guide them to convert into meaningful data.
- Track potential risks, provide routine schedule, and risk updates to all the stakeholders.
- Traceability Matrix: BRD and Tech Spec Mapping
- Identify the automation and optimization opportunity to accelerate the migration and cutover.
- Implementation Review / Training Materials Finalized /BAU Plan
- Closely collaborate with engineering to support the migration process and coordinate the following:
Minimum Qualifications:
- Minimum 6+ years of direct project management experience
- Experience in implementing projects from begin to end for mid-size to large companies.
- Working and hands-on knowledge of network upgrade, Datacenter operations and infrastructure upgraded is highly preferred.
- PMP or Project Management Certifications a plus
- 3-5+ years in a Telecommunication industry and/or previous experience
- Bachelors in computer, business, engineering, or related field preferred
Location: Greenwood Village, CO
Salary Range: The salary for this position is between $85,000 – $100,000 annually.
